Pre-Service Teacher Program |
 |
This program seeks to improve the pre-service teacher preparation programs in science and mathematics at minority serving institutions, particularly Historically Black Colleges and Universities (HBCUs), Hispanic Serving Institutions (HSIs), Tribal Colleges and Universities (TCUs) and selected majority institutions. The means to accomplish this includes professional development, external partnerships and systemic reform. The program supports elementary and middle school pre-service teachers from underserved populations and will provide opportunities for pre-service teachers to develop their confidence and skills to effectively teach mathematics and science using technology.
Two vehicles which NASA has had success in accomplishing these goals include a National Conference and a Summer Institute. The intent of the Conference is to engage pre-service teachers and their faculty advisors (from selected HBCU, HIS, TCU and other minority serving institutions) in an intensive two and one-half day training session in mathematics, science, and technology enhancement as well as National Education Goals, systemic reform issues and emerging mathematics and science standards.
This ongoing program has been funded by NASA for more than 10 years and is currently funded through the NIA Cooperative Agreement as of June 2005. NIA manages the program, with Dr. Paula Tucker-Hogan serving as the Program Director. Much of the conference and institute programs are being subcontracted through University of Maryland – Eastern Shore and Bennett College.
